A Brief Overview of Blue Zones

The term “Blue Zones” was introduced by Dan Buettner, a National Geographic Fellow and author. These zones pinpoint areas globally where demographics show a higher probability of living past the age of 100. Out of the entire world, only five regions hold this title: Okinawa (Japan), Sardinia (Italy), Loma Linda (California, USA), Ikaria (Greece), and the Nicoya Peninsula (Costa Rica).

Diving Deep into the Nicoya Peninsula: Costa Rica’s Own Elixir of Life

Nicoya, nestled on Costa Rica’s western shoreline, offers more than just scenic views:

  • Exceptional Longevity: People in Nicoya boast a 20% higher probability of celebrating their 90th birthday compared to those in the United States. Beyond age, it’s the vibrancy of those years that’s truly impressive. Many of these nonagenarians continue to partake in daily activities, traverse long distances by foot, and actively engage in community events.
  • Dietary Richness: The standard meal in Nicoya is a palette of local fruits, beans, maize, and squash. The water, abundant in magnesium and calcium, fortifies bone health and diminishes heart diseases. Chorotega, a maize-infused beverage, not only satiates thirst but is also an antioxidant powerhouse.
  • Robust Social and Family Bonds: In Nicoya, the community is not just a concept but a lifestyle. Interactions with kin, comrades, and neighbors mitigate stress and amplify overall contentment. Purpose, deeply intertwined within these social constructs, is a major factor in their extended lifespan.
  • Consistent Physical Movement: Gyms aren’t commonplace here, but natural physical activities are. From cultivating gardens to domestic duties, Nicoyans’ daily rhythms keep them active and robust.
  • Spiritual and Psychological Wellness: A significant majority of Nicoyans are deeply rooted in their faith, regularly attending church and participating in spiritual rituals. This spiritual connection augments mental tranquility and resilience.

Embracing the Nicoyan Way of Life

Adopting the practices of the Nicoya Peninsula doesn’t necessitate a relocation to Costa Rica. While the idyllic landscapes surely contribute to the serenity and overall well-being, the crux of their longevity formula can be implemented wherever one resides. Here’s how:

1. Dietary Adaptations: Begin by embracing more plant-based diets, focusing on whole foods. Minimize processed and fast foods. Emulate the Nicoyans by integrating beans, corn, and squash into your meals. Additionally, consuming antioxidant-rich foods can combat aging.

2. Building Community Connections: In the digital age, human connections can sometimes take a backseat. Make an effort to fortify bonds with family and friends. Engage in community events or volunteer for local causes. These interactions can provide a sense of belonging, purpose, and happiness.

3. Natural Movements: If hitting the gym isn’t your forte, fret not. Embrace activities like gardening, cycling, or even simple daily walks. The key is consistency and finding joy in these movements.

4. Spiritual Grounding: Regardless of religious affiliations, finding spiritual or meditative practices can significantly improve mental well-being. Yoga, meditation, or even just spending time in nature can foster inner peace.

5. Continuous Learning: The inhabitants of Blue Zones often exhibit a lifelong curiosity. Picking up new hobbies, reading, or engaging in activities that stimulate the mind can contribute to cognitive longevity.
